By submitting this form, the student-athlete agrees to the following:

1.

Be on time for all tutoring appointments. Tutoring sessions will last one hour and you must meet at least once a week.

2.

Attend all classes and labs. If you miss class because of a game, find a classmate to get notes. Tutors are not responsible to teach material you missed because of a game.

3.

Bring course syllabus, book and notebook.

4.

Develop a plan of action with tutor. Meet with your professor to discuss effective study strategies.

5.

Try to do homework/reading or assignment before meeting with the tutor. Write down questions or problems.

You must call or e-mail your adviser a day in advance to change or cancel an appointment. Three combined "no shows" for tutoring or individual meetings with a student-athlete adviser will result in a loss of tutorial services for the remainder of the semester. Also, your tutoring is a weekly appointment.

A copy of this agreement will be sent to your coach.
